目前IT很火,不少人转行,简单培训后进入IT行业,那么这样“速成”的IT从业人员发展前景如何?

15年开始,作了两年多培训了,仍是想说点东西,可能会很长,原本我想的问题就多,这个行业里能够说的又特别多,我也不多有草稿,基本上想到哪说到哪,因此我因此回答过的问题,若是大家以为有须要,最好大家都提早保存,我本身是不多留底稿的,哪天心情很差全删了,很正常。转载随意 ,惟一的要示就是不许删减一个字。java

 

还有就是说到前景,必须会提到前景,只是说到前景以前,须要先把背景介绍清楚。程序员

 

 

我想一想怎么说,这个话题有点儿广,我原本也是业内人,知道的确定会比普通人多一些。面试

 

第一点,培训机构确定是为了挣钱去的,这一点不用说,全部的公司都是为了挣钱去的。算法

第二点,培训机构出来的学员,大概只有20%的人能找到工做,80%的人找不到工做,这原本也无可厚非,不少人其实都知道一件事儿,多数都是在于你本身,而不是在于别人。编程

第三点,培训机构在不少时候都是转行人员的最好选择,若是你可以自学成材,很好,可是培训机构仍是可以给你提供他自己的价值的。安全

 

 

但是培训机构基本上烂大街了,为何呢?问题出在哪里呢?框架

 

先从为何须要借助培训机构来讲,再来讲说为何培训机构变的那么坏,最后再谈谈有没有更好的解决方案。机器学习

 

 

第一部分:培训机构存在的价值学习

1。行业背景大数据

公司培养新人的成本过高,这又是一个技术活,没有以年来计算的时间,很难产出一个靠谱的程序员。java工程师是3~5年,WEB工程师是1~3年,这点在以前的个人回答里已经说了不少遍了,为何公司不爱招新人,我也写了一篇魔幻版。

 

直白点说就是:达不到公司的要求。

第一:你在大学里学到的知识,不足以胜任公司的要求。

第二:你自学而来的知识,也不足以胜任公司的要求。

 

大学教育和职业教育,在互联网领域上脱节的是愈来愈严重,其余行业我不知道。这其中只有不多一部分是能够靠本身的努力无缝过渡的,否则也不会有大公司会招应届生。

 

而这些公司招应届生,看的实际上是这些人的潜力,跟成本有一点点关联,可是最关键的仍是看潜力,一个有潜力的应届生仍是值的花时间培养的,毕竟大公司也不怕新人走,新人成长 起来以后大公司也同样开得起薪水。

 

因此你有没有潜力,取决于你在本科阶段学习的基础怎么样,算法和底层的原理会多少,通常而言,不多会让你去学习各类框架。

好比说,像以前流转不少的微软面试出的各类智力题,不少时候都跟编程没多大的关系。

 

这是大公司的选拔标准,其余人只能看着。他们能培养新人,是由于这些优秀的人在将来能给他们带来更大的价值。

 

可是中小公司呢?不少中小公司本身都未必活得过程序员成长起来,他们哪来的时间去带新人呢?

不少人都有这种念头,说我不要钱,工资,只要能学东西,你带我。

对不起,太累。玩过魔兽的都知道,打团本真不是说有新人说能进就得进的,你的装等仍是要看一看,一个配合很差就是团灭。

 

因此行业背景就是:绝大多数公司都须要能直接上手独立完成项目的工程师。

 

要求再低点的话:就是能独立完成一个模块的工程师。

 

要求再低点的话:就是可以在一个月以内能够独立完成模块的工程师。

 

 

 

可是实际状况呢?大部分从培训机构出来的人,都作不到这一点,若是都能作到这一点,也就不会有大量的公司招不到合适的人了。

 

因此互联网上的职业培训的特色就是:1.一大批人找不到工做,2.一大批公司招不到人。

缘由就在因而,这些人达不到入职要求,公司又实在没办法下降标准。

 

 

2。行业前景

 

这个行业的前景仍是很好的。不用质疑,你也不用管多少人在竞争。核心的问题不是在于人多,而是在于人再多都知足不了要求。不是你们都很好,而是你们都不好,又编造简历,因此致使公司招人的要求一直在提高。

 

 

互联网+这个概念,实际上是大大的刺激了对于互联网人员的须要。之前可能只是作新闻的,游戏的,聊天,视频的叫互联网。如今作金融的,医疗的,汽车的,房产的,旅游的都叫互联网。

 

在将来也是同样的,因此总体的趋势没什么问题。也是朝阳行业,薪水相对于其余行业的薪水而言,几乎是唯数很少的社会底层不靠背景而可以上升到中产的通道之一。

 

也就是有车有房能出去玩而已。

 

 

 

3。培训机构的价值

 

培训的价值在于,

第一,给你圈定范围,告诉你学什么。

第二,给你指导,让你在困惑的时候可以答疑解惑。

第三,给你提供一个真实的项目实践机会。

第四,给你提供一个好的人脉关系。

 

 

简单说,职业教育原本应该作的,就是要弥补起学历教育和职业要求之间的鸿沟,就是要培养出真正的符合公司要求的工程师。

 

若是能作到这一点,培训机构收多少钱,那是一个愿打,一个愿挨的事儿。

若是作不到这一点,这培训机构本身也不应能活得下去。

 

可是实际状况是,99%的培训机构都作不到这一点,反而是用各类虚拟宣传来骗学生入学。

这才是为何培训机构的口碑坏掉的缘由。

 

现有的培训机构已经烂透了,你所接受到的招生老师,他们最高能够拿走你学费的40%。

就是说,原本应该作到的事情没作到,原本应该承担的责任没承担好,但是坑蒙拐骗的招数学了很多。

 

举例子,经常使用的招生手段:

 

1。给本身灌各类高大上的牌子,各类国家认证,行业认证。

2。直接租大学校园整层楼,好多人都会以为,啊,在知名大学校园里,必定很正规,其实就是花钱租房子而已。

3。各类名企的合做,新浪搜狐滴滴什么的挂一大溜牌子。

4。就业薪水直接往高里去吹,去捧,12K,16K,18K,直接往24K喊的都有。

5。包就业,就不了业能够免费重修,可是实际上就业条款很是严格,并且,这几年惟一喊出来的跟包就业有关的,也就是百度那边说北大的本科和硕士有多少要多少吧?我不知道本身记错没。

6。彻底不顾忌入学人员的基础,哪一个职业火就推着他们去学哪一个职业,压根不作入学测评,不作职业推荐,或者是就是“面向薪水选职业”,只要是高薪,不管你是什么底子,你均可以学的会。

7。以招聘的名义来招生,这几乎是职业培训机构的最让人不耻的地方,也是最直观的让人感受到是骗子,前面最可能是坑,最可能是虚假宣传,以招聘的名义来入学,就是百分百的骗。并且,无论你学的水平是高是低,这些面试官本身都不懂技术,惟一的目的就是让你培训。

8。助学贷款自己没什么问题,审查机制是最大的问题。助学贷款的利息我不记得是多少,可是确定是有钱挣的,但是坏帐率也特别高。可是几万块钱,谁家还不起?

9。教学方式上,由于老师紧缺,因此偏远地区教学统一北京这边讲课是很正常的。老师自己的素质良莠不齐,好老师,真的很少。不少老师其实本身也愿意把学生教好,可是学生太多了,并且大部分都没什么自制力,觉得来上学仍是跟高中大学同样,上课睡觉,甚至根本不来的多的是。还有一个更严重的问题就是,这些老师本身可能都没作过多少项目。怎么可能教的出来可以作项目的学生呢?

10.教材上,基本上是大杂烩,从没有说高精尖的方向,跟一线互联网公司的技术相差也很远。并且什么都敢教,大数据,人工智能,机器学习,VR。说是灌鸭有点过份, 灌肠才对。

11.校企合做,学校须要学生签实习协议,学生须要一个实践环境,培训机构须要有一个机会接触学生。这自己也没什么问题,若是真的能提供一个实习环境的话。问题就在于,你们都是以这个为幌子,是否是真的实习了谁在乎。学生更多的仍是会信任老师,老师只要能保证学生的安全,硬件设施能过的去,有桌椅板凳,有教学场所,有老师教就好了。培训机构通常能有25%的转化率,若是你们有知道的关于校企合做更多的,能够留言告诉我。

 

以上这些就是我知道的培训机构的手段,这数十种,不是坑,就是蒙,最烦的就是骗。

可是从实际上来讲,这些难道不正是想要学习计算机的人的痛点么?

 

 

喜欢高薪,不想努力,偏信光环,没有实践,没钱交学费,随大溜等等等等,这些人性的弱点和需求,原本应该是培训机构想办法来解决,而且帮助这些学员成长的,如今成为了收金利器。

 

 

 

第二部分 回归教育自己,到底能不能在4个月以内培养出来能够独立完成项目的工程师?

 

1。从大班课提及。

 

从小到大,咱们都是大班课,对吧。

过了好久好久以后,我作了修真院差很少有一年的时候,我才忽然意识到,大班课的问题到底出在哪里。

 

每个人的基础,性格,天赋,能力,理解力,动手能力都不同,这直接决定了,在学习的过程当中,理解一个知识点须要的时间和途径是不同的。

 

这种不同并且差异特别特别大,大到有的人能够在一个星期以内一点透,很快就能明白为何。有的人却过不去本身那道槛,他本身的那层窗户纸是捅不破的。

 

但是技术自己就有很是严格的层级关系。你的基础没打好,你能够学下一个层级的技术吗?

老师讲课,不会等你。

 

这就是咱们常说的掉队。确切来讲,不止是大班,就算是小班,也会出问题。

因此在培训机构按期开班,大班制教学上,最大的问题就出在这里。

 

我是前两个星期才知道有一个叫自适应学习的方式,有兴趣的人能够去看一下。

可是我不太推荐更改学习路径,而推荐控制本身的学习时间。

 

2。从名师提及。

 

是否是真的老师名气越大,水平越高,对你的帮助就越大?

师者,传道,授业,解惑。

 

首先,老师不是水平越高,讲课越好。

其次,老师可能会把一个知识点讲的浅显了,可是你未必易懂了。最麻烦的就是在因而,你的思惟方式, 你的表达会出问题,你向老师提问,但愿老师解惑的时候,他有很大的可能根本没法理解你的思惟和世界观。

 

每个专业领域,都有本身的独特的思惟方式。就是咱们说的职业习惯,新人不会这样,新人会天马行空,这也直接致使新人和大牛之间交流会出现障碍。

 

因此,我一直都不以为,并非老师名气越大,对你的教导就越好。

 

 

3。从动手能力强开提及

 

这是一个必需要实战的职业,不管是程序员,仍是PM,仍是QA,职业教育必然少不了的是实战演练。

 

正确的路会有好几条,你犯的错可能有上万条。而程序员大部分都是在错误中成长,在错误中晋级。

 

这种动手能力,还体如今你学习新知识的能力上,恰恰互联网行业又是一个技术更新迭代特别快的行业,两年一次大的技术革新是正常的。好比说,你的JDK7还没学完,JDK9就出来了,因此你花了半年时间学习JDK,最终要用到JDK9的时候,重点仍是在于你可否有快速学习新技能的能力。

 

这种学习新知识的能力,也正式传统培训机构没法培养,甚至根本就不去培养的。

也是用人单位最不喜欢培训机构出来的学生的问题之一。

 

因此我说到动手能力,一方面也是指解决问题的能力,一方面是指真正上手去作,另外一方面也是在谈你的学习能力。

 

这部分说的有点乱,条理不够清楚,之后我慢慢梳理。

可是结论是同样的,就是你在培训机构除了知识的获取,更重要的仍是看获取知识的途径。

这也是我一直不提倡你们经过看视频,听课的方式学习基础技能的缘由,可是一直也没什么机会好好的讲清楚。

 

也不能怪我,这些问题原本就没有一个现成的答案,第一个问题的思考都是我在教学过程当中反复锤炼思考,不断的去问本身,去践行去验证的答案。

 

4。从真实项目提及

 

一个学员,若是没有真实项目的演练,倒底可不能够成为一个立刻上手就能用的工程师?

除了基础技能的学习,还有哪些是你成为一个职业工程师必须具有的?

 

1。基础技能。

2。理论基础。

3。开发流程。

4。职业素养。

5。行业知识。

 

基础技能就是知识点,这里更偏重的是动手能力,你会不会就体如今两个地方,第一,你能不能作的出来,第二,你能不能讲的出来。

 

能不能作,就是基础技能,能不能讲,就是理论基础。

开发流程和职业素养每每又是两个最容易被忽视,又特别重要的环节,特别是不少中小公司都没有开发流程。

 

职业素养更谈不上,得过且过的人多的是,甩锅侠并非不存在。

行业知识也很重要,医疗,金融,旅游,哪些行业没有本身的行业积累呢?这对程序员而言,仍是很重要的知识点。